Jaron Naiman, DVM, DACVS-SA

Jaron Naiman, DVM, DACVS-SA, is a Los Angeles native whose deep-rooted connection to Southern California shaped his early passion for veterinary medicine.

He graduated summa cum laude from UCLA with a degree in biology before attending the UC Davis School of Veterinary Medicine. After earning his DVM, Dr. Naiman completed a rigorous rotating internship at Animal Specialty Group in Los Angeles, followed by an advanced surgical residency at Iowa State University.

Upon completing his residency, Dr. Naiman passed the American College of Veterinary Surgeons (ACVS) board examination, becoming a Diplomate of the ACVS and earning the distinction of Board-Certified Small Animal Surgeon.

He went on to serve as an Assistant Professor of Small Animal Surgery at Iowa State University, where he trained future veterinarians and expanded his expertise in both clinical practice and teaching.

Dr. Naiman has contributed to the veterinary field through multiple peer-reviewed publications covering a range of topics, including laparoscopic treatment of ovarian remnant syndrome, Achilles tendon repair techniques, pelvic fracture stabilization, angular limb deformity correction, minimally invasive management of sacroiliac luxations, and proximal femoral fractures.

His professional interests are equally broad and include imaging-based evaluation and correction of bone deformities, 3D printing for surgical planning, orthopedic and neurologic surgery, oncologic and soft tissue procedures, and minimally invasive surgical techniques.

Known for his calm, communicative approach, Dr. Naiman is dedicated to helping pets regain comfort and mobility while supporting pet owners and referring veterinarians through every step of the treatment process.
